Designing Your Life Summary of Key Points

Designing Your Life is a book for people who want to claim control of their life and live authentically. Bill Burnett and Dave Evans apply the principles of design thinking to managing one’s career and life. The book includes several exercises and stories to help readers design their vocational way and craft a life that brings genuine satisfaction.

Crying in H Mart Summary of Key Points

Crying in H Mart is a memoir by Michelle Zauner, the lead singer of the band Japanese Breakfast. Zauner’s memoir navigates her experience growing up half-Korean in Oregon, her relationship with her mother, and her journey to forge her identity and culture after her mother’s early death from cancer.

Codependent No More Summary of Key Points

Codependent No More by Melody Beattie explores the concept of codependency and how it can derail lives. The book shares real-life experiences and offers advice on how to break free from the cycle of self-destructive codependency patterns. It also includes a practical guide for self-care and establishing healthy relationships.
